The base of the card is So Saffron.  I took the fun print from Summer Smooches and added to the card front.  I think took a Island Indigo print strip and added that.  I stamped the boot image using Island Indigo and embossed using Clear Embossing Powder then color with Daffodil Delight.  I cut out with the largest Apothecary Accents framelits then did the tulip strip using the framelit and added to it.  I made a ‘bow’ (<a href=”http://stampercamper.com/cardpost/making_bows”>click here for my tutorial</a>) using Daffodil Delight Seam Binding and a navy brad.  This is added to the card front using dimensionals.  Looking at it again, I think adding some piercing would be a nice touch…just didn’t think of this when I made it!  LOL!!!

Set(s): Bootiful Occasions
Paper: Whisper White, So Saffron, Summer Smooches dsp
Ink: Island Indigo, Daffodil Delight
Other: Apothecary Accents Framelits, Daffodil Delight Seam Binding, Regal Brads, Dimensionals
